I have a customer who has purchased some Nokia 7210 SAS-T switches to replace their existing Access LAN switches

I am new to Nokia - and I can't see a straight forward way of configuring the simple VLAN and Trunking that exits on the old switches (Aruba)

I can see that the 7210-t is mainly a service based switch - but is there a way to configure it as a normal LAN Access Switch?

All we need is a dot1q trunk connecting the Nokia to an HPE Core switch Tagging a few VLANs
Possibly some LACP Aggregation on the uplinks
with untagged Access ports connected to local devices in these VLANs

Not sure this is the right switch for this job - but this was not our decision

Yes it's a service based switch, but it should definitely be able to do what you need.

For multiport VLANs etc., you can configure a VPLS, or for a simple port to port VLAN, you can use an epipe.. But on Nokia there are several things you need to do first:
  • Configure the port as an access port and also set the encapsulation type - configure port x/x/x - you may need to shut down the port first and then re-enable
    configure the service - configure service vpls xxx customer 1 create
    then add the port and vlans to the service: sap x/x/x:x create
    then no shutdown on all elements
